What are the typical down payment requirements for homes in Harrington, WA, given its rural market?
In Harrington's rural market, many lenders can offer USDA loans, which require 0% down for eligible borrowers and properties. For conventional loans, a 3-5% down payment is common, but local lenders familiar with the area's property types (including older homes and acreage) can provide the best guidance. It's wise to explore all options, as some state programs can assist with down payments.
Are there any special mortgage programs for first-time homebuyers in Lincoln County that apply in Harrington?
Yes, the Washington State Housing Finance Commission (WSHFC) offers several programs, like the Home Advantage Loan with down payment assistance, which is available statewide, including in Harrington. Additionally, because Harrington is in a rural area, buyers should strongly consider the USDA Single Family Housing Guaranteed Loan Program, which offers excellent terms without a first-time buyer requirement.
How does Harrington's location in a high-wind area affect the mortgage and insurance process?
Harrington is in a region prone to high winds, which can impact homeowners insurance requirements and costs. Lenders will require a wind/hail policy, and premiums may be higher than in less exposed areas. It's crucial to get insurance quotes early in the homebuying process, as the cost can affect your debt-to-income ratio and overall mortgage affordability.
What should I know about appraisals for properties with land or agricultural potential in the Harrington area?
Appraising rural properties near Harrington that include non-standard acreage, outbuildings, or potential agricultural use requires a specialist. Lenders will need to use an appraiser familiar with rural Lincoln County values. The process may take longer and the valuation can be more complex than for a standard urban lot, so factor in extra time for your mortgage closing.
Are local credit unions or banks in Lincoln County better for mortgages in Harrington than national lenders?
Local institutions, such as Lincoln County Credit Union or community banks, often have deeper knowledge of Harrington's real estate market and may offer more flexible underwriting for unique rural properties. They can also provide valuable personal service. However, it's always best to compare their rates and programs with those of national lenders who offer USDA and other rural loans to ensure you get the best deal.
